Lazio president Claudio Lotito insists he's happy with the work of coach Simone Inzaghi.
Inzaghi's current deal expires at the end of this season.
"The club has made a proposal and there's a great understanding and relationship with Inzaghi," Lotito said. “On a human and professional level.
“I don't think there are any problems to continue this path that is proving the existence of Lazio, in practical and strong terms.
“There's no appointment, here there are no carrier pigeons that send messages.
“We talk every day, between me and Simone there are no secrets nor problems.
“The only problem is time, because I'm almost never there and he's occupied with a thousand things."
